Undisclosed Principal
A person who is represented in a transaction by an agent but whose identity is not revealed to the third party involved.
Agent's Authority
Refers to the powers granted to an agent by the principal, enabling the agent to act on behalf of the principal in legal or business matters.
Apparent Authority
A situation where a reasonable third party would understand that an agent had the authority to act, even if the agent did not have such authority.
